Ingredients:
1 package (8 ounces) cream cheese, softened
1 cup confectioners' sugar
1 egg, separated
2 tubes (8 ounces each) refrigerated crescent rolls
1 can (21 ounces) cherry pie filling
Directions:
In a mixing bowl, beat cream cheese, sugar and egg yolk. Separate dough into 16
triangles; place on lightly greased baking sheets. Spread 1 tablespoon of cream
cheese mixture near the edge of the short side of each triangle. Top with 1
tablespoon pie filling. Fold long point of triangle over filling and tuck under dough.
Lightly beat egg white; brush over rolls. Bake at 350° for 15-20 minutes or until
golden brown. Yield: 16 rolls.
